About 9a
9a is a semi-detached house in Richmond (TW9 1XW). It has a recorded floor area of 49 m² (around 527 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2023) shows a C (score 72). When first surveyed in November 2008 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good. At 49 m² this is the 9th smallest of 31 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 30–501 m². The building's EPC ratings span F to B across 31 units on file.
